Chinese to build roads in Russia

The state-owned Russian company Avtodor is in the midst of negotiating a deal on the construction of high-speed highways in Russia with several companies in Jinan, China, including the Shandong Hi-Speed Group, one of the leading state-owned companies in road construction and operation, says Avtodor's head, Sergey Kelbakh.

The companies are discussing various large-scale projects across the country. A key condition of the contract will be the ability of Chinese counterparts to co-finance projects, said Kelbakh.

The construction costs of one of the project that is being discussed specifically with Shandong Hi-Speed Group may reach up to 76 billion rubles ($1.2 billion), though the Chinese will likely only invest 25-30 percent of that sum.

According to Kelbakh, Shandong Hi-Speed Group currently manages 3,000 kilometers (1,864 miles) worth of roads.
